我刚开始使用PHP和mySQL,基本上当我尝试运行我的网站时就会遇到这个错误。
Warning: mysql_connect(): Unknown MySQL server host 'host' (1) in /**/**/**/**/**/register.php on line 2 Unknown MySQL server host 'host' (1)
下面是我在register.php文件中使用的第2行代码
mysql_connect('host', 'database', 'password') or
我刚刚对PHP7.2.8和MySQL 8.0.12做了一个MySQL。在此之后,尝试从PHP (从Bash)连接到MySQL的时间在10秒后(默认的MySQL超时值)。
new PDO("mysql:host=localhost;dbname=foo;charset=utf8", "user", "pass");
[2006] MySQL server has gone away
我周围的一切似乎都很正常。在我的设计中我没有改变任何其他的东西。从Bash连接到MySQL很好。如何从PHP恢复对MySQL的访问?
$ php -i | grep
我正在尝试应用一个下拉菜单,从我的数据库中拉出用户名。我有下面的代码。
<?php
$host="******"; // Host name
$username="******"; // Mysql username
$password="*****"; // Mysql password
$db_name="*******"; // Database name
$cn=mysql_connect($host,$username,$password) or die(mysql_error());
mysql_sele
我今天花了几个小时在Windows8.1上设置WNMP ( Windows,NGINX,MySQL,PHP)。在我尝试访问我的Wordpress安装之前,一切都运行得很好:
Your PHP installation appears to be missing the MySQL extension which is required by WordPress.
好吧,我已经在php.ini中启用了php_mysql.dll和php_mysqli.dll --它还没有被加载。php_info()为我提供了
Configuration File (php.ini) Path C:\WINDO
我试图使用apache和php在本地连接mysql。我可以使用mysql工作台连接mysql,也可以在apache中使用php,但我不能使用php连接到mysql。当我尝试的时候,我得到了以下信息:
Warning: mysql_connect(): Connection refused in /Library/WebServer/Documents/login.php on line 25
这是代码:
mysql_connect($connection= mysql_connect("localhost", "RainyCats", "********
这是最奇怪的bug!这可能是一些愚蠢的事情,但我不知道如何修复它。如果有人能帮忙,我将不胜感激!我有三个文件,一个名为items.php,另一个名为tableFunctions.php,第三个名为mysql.php。我使用了两个名为'mysql‘和'tableFunctions’的全局对象。它们分别存储在文件'mysql.php‘和'tableFunctions.php’中。在每个文件中,我创建其对象的一个实例,并将其赋给全局变量$_mysql或$_table。如下所示:
在文件mysql.php:
global $_mysql;
$_mysql = new m
我希望在我的Ubuntu桌面17.10上运行wamps服务器、php和mySql。然而,我没有做到以下几点:
sudo apt-get install apache2 mysql-server php5 php-pear php5-suhosin php5-mysql
Reading package lists... Done
Building dependency tree
Reading state information... Done
Package php5-mysql is not available, but is referred to by another
在MySQL中,我希望在需要显示不匹配记录的同一表中查找两行之间的差异。
这是我的表,名为project_details
CREATE TABLE IF NOT EXISTS `project_details` (
`project_name` varchar(100) NOT NULL,
`project_detail` varchar(100) NOT NULL,
`project_version` varchar(100) N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=latin1;
INSERT INTO `project_detai
今天我正试图在我的CentOS 8服务器上安装CentOS时,收到了以下错误:
“您的PHP安装似乎缺少了MySQL扩展,这是WordPress所需要的。”
我知道这个扩展已经在PHP 7和更高版本中删除了。
我尝试了以下两种方法:
sudo yum update
sudo yum install php70w-mysql
sudo yum install php-mysql
然而,我收到以下信息:
No match for argument: php70w-mysql
Error: Unable to find a match: php70w-mysql
或
No ma
我是新来的厨师。我想我正在安装php-mysql
package 'php-mysql' do
action :install
notifies :restart, 'httpd_service[apps]'
end
但是,当我运行测试时
describe package 'php-mysql' do
it { should be_installed }
end
它不能说System Package php-mysql should be installed (expected that 'System Packa